On a recent fresh install of cygwin, I had problems with
getting the tcsh shell to work. "if: Expression Syntax".
I figured out to invoke it with -V to be verbose on the
system scripts and found a issue with
/etc/profile.d/complete.tcsh having problems with home
directory names that have spaces in them, and since windows
home directories reside in "Documents and Settings" this
should be a problem with *every* install.
A little googling on the problem found this:
http://www.cygwin.com/ml/cygwin/2008-04/msg00701.html
so the problem/fix was reported in April 2008.
